Relationship obsessive-compulsive disorder (R-OCD) is an OCD subtype that is characterized by ongoing intrusive thoughts and compulsive behavior around uncertainty of a relationship. People with R-OCD experience frequent doubting thoughts about one or more relationships (e.g., “Am I truly in love with my partner?”) in spite of little evidence supporting the need for these doubts. Make sure to read the rules before posting or commenting - the pinned post contains a ton of information about ...Anxiety is another major characteristic of OCD. Persons who have OCD have the tendency to constantly have high levels of anxiety. This increases the chances of them being vulnerable and open to false memories, both mentally and emotionally. Intolerance of uncertainty. Persons who have OCD tend to deal poorly with uncertainties.
